Setting Up Your PSeaternosOrgSe Server
Alright, you've got the PSeaternosOrgSe server downloaded – awesome! Now comes the fun part: setting it up. This might seem a bit technical, but trust me, it's totally doable. First things first, find the folder where you downloaded the server files. You'll want to create a new, dedicated folder for your server. This keeps everything organized and prevents any conflicts with other files. Once you've created the folder, move all the downloaded server files into it. Next, you'll need to run the PSeaternosOrgSe server executable. This file is usually named something like server.jar. Double-click on it to start the server. If you're using Windows, you might need to install Java if you haven't already. You can download Java from the official Oracle website. After running the server for the first time, it will generate several configuration files. These files are essential for customizing your server settings. One of the most important files is server.properties. Open this file with a text editor, such as Notepad or TextEdit. Here, you can configure various server settings, such as the server name, the maximum number of players, the game mode, and the difficulty level. Take some time to explore the different options and adjust them to your liking. Once you've finished editing the server.properties file, save it. Next, you'll need to accept the Minecraft End User License Agreement (EULA). Open the eula.txt file and change eula=false to eula=true. Save the file. Now, you're ready to start the server again. Double-click on the server.jar file to run the server. The server will start loading and generating the world. This process may take a few minutes, depending on your computer's performance. Once the server is up and running, you can connect to it using your Minecraft client. Launch Minecraft and click on the multiplayer button. Add a new server and enter the server address. The server address is usually your computer's IP address or localhost if you're running the server on the same computer you're playing on. And that's it! You've successfully set up your PSeaternosOrgSe server. Now, you can invite your friends to join and start playing together. Remember to regularly back up your server files to prevent any data loss. Customizing Your PSeaternosOrgSe Server
So, you've got your PSeaternosOrgSe server up and running, but why stop there? Customizing your server is where the real fun begins! This is where you get to shape your Minecraft world exactly how you want it. First off, let's talk about plugins. Plugins are like add-ons that can enhance your server with all sorts of cool features. Want to add a teleportation system? There's a plugin for that! How about a way to manage player inventories? Yep, there's a plugin for that too! To install plugins, you'll need to download them from a trusted source, such as Bukkit or Spigot. Once you've downloaded the plugin, simply place the .jar file into the plugins folder in your server directory. Restart your server, and the plugin should be loaded. Next up, let's dive into mods. Mods are similar to plugins, but they often add more significant changes to the game, such as new items, blocks, and even entire biomes. To install mods, you'll need to use a mod loader, such as Minecraft Forge. Download and install Minecraft Forge, then place the mod files into the mods folder in your server directory. Restart your server, and the mods should be loaded. But wait, there's more! You can also customize your server's configuration files to tweak various settings. For example, you can change the server's message of the day (MOTD), which is the message that players see when they join your server. You can also adjust the spawn protection radius, which prevents players from modifying the area around the spawn point. To customize these settings, open the server.properties file with a text editor and make the desired changes. Save the file and restart your server for the changes to take effect. And don't forget about resource packs! Resource packs can change the look and feel of your Minecraft world by altering the textures, sounds, and models. To install a resource pack, simply place the .zip file into the resourcepacks folder in your server directory. Then, in the server.properties file, set the resource-pack option to the name of the resource pack file. Restart your server, and the resource pack should be applied.
